What is Hand Tracking in virtual rehabilitation?
Hand Tracking is a technology that allows virtual reality headsets to recognize the movements of the hands and the fingers of the patient using cameras and sensors integrated.
Each gesture, rotation or opening is detected in real time and is replicated in the virtual environment, offering precise and fluid interaction without external controls.
At the clinical level, this represents an important advance: the patient uses their own movement as a therapeutic tool, which reinforces the connection between action, perception and motor feedback.
1. More complete sensorimotor activation
One of the main benefits of hand tracking in virtual rehabilitation is the direct activation of the sensorimotor pathway. Without an intermediate object—such as a controller—the brain receives more realistic feedback on position and movement, improving proprioception and hand-eye coordination.
This connection more direct between the gesture and the response visual facilitates cortical reorganization, a key process in neuroplasticity after neurological injuries or in phases of motor relearning.
2. Greater accessibility for patients with motor limitations
Hand Tracking allows patients with hemiparesis, muscle weakness, tremors, or joint stiffness to participate in virtual rehabilitation without needing to grasp or hold devices.
This eliminates a barrier very common in neurological and geriatric therapy, facilitating participation active and safe even in the initial stages of treatment.
In addition, it allows working movements of opening, closing, grasping and rotation with a freedom that the controls do not offer, expanding the range of possible therapeutic targets.
3. More natural execution and more effective motor learning
Free execution with the hands more faithfully reproduces functional movement patterns.
This improves the ecology of the task and enhances the feeling of control or agency over the virtual action, two factors directly related to motivation and motor learning.

4. Practical advantages for the therapist
Hand Tracking also simplifies clinical work:
-
No calibration or control synchronization required.
-
Reduce preparation time between sessions.
-

In addition, it allows for the creation of more ecological and functional tasks, such as reaching, pushing, turning, or throwing virtual objects, which can be integrated into physical therapy, occupational therapy, or cognitive rehabilitation exercises.
